Yes, its possible. Since its not standard feature, it depends on how open the PDA operating system is. For example, on Windows Mobile, there are a few third party applications you can install to share whatever internet connection the device currently has through the USB port.

A more closed platform such as Palm OS or iPod-Touch would make such a feature more difficult, and I'm not sure if the OS would allow an application to control the hardware in such a way.

WMWiFiRouter (written by my WinMo development community buddy, Chainfire) is a Windows Mobile application used to broadcast the cellular internet connection on your phone-PDA (if you have a data plan) as a makeshift wireless hotspot, so you can use the wireless on your laptop, etc, to get online as if in a real hotspot.

Yes, this is totally possible, and I'm fairly certain I've seen talk of an application for this on either XDA-developers.com or ppcgeeks.com, however the name escapes me at the moment.
The application routes any form of internet that the PDA has out to the USB port, whether its cellular, IR, Bluetooth dialup, WiFi, etc... So if the PDA is connected to a WiFi hotspot, the PC will grab it as well.
Still, a cheap dongle would be easier, however I always take "can a cell phone do that" as a personal challenge, so for the sake of a proof-of-concept, yes you can.

mllymc, There is a program called WMwifirouter,(I mentioned it earlier). It does exactly what you want, it does cost 20$ but there is a free 21 day trial, It is a pretty straight forward program without really needing to know much about computers.

Mordy, wmwifirouter has several functions, it can either provide Cellular connection over USB, Bluetooth etc. And it can also provide Wifi service through USB.

I am using it right now, as a test and its working perfectly fine. I disabled the wifi on my laptop, and used the program to function as wireless card(I have the HTC Mogul, running WM6.1)
